B. Membuat aplikasi web dengan JavaScript dan framework seperti React atau Angular

JavaScript merupakan bahasa pemrograman yang populer digunakan untuk membuat aplikasi web. Ada banyak framework JavaScript yang dapat digunakan untuk membuat aplikasi web, di antaranya adalah React dan Angular.

React merupakan library JavaScript yang dikembangkan oleh Facebook untuk membuat antarmuka pengguna (user interface). React menggunakan konsep Virtual DOM (Document Object Model) yang memungkinkan kita untuk membuat aplikasi dengan performa tinggi karena hanya memperbarui bagian yang diperlukan saja ketika ada perubahan pada data.

Angular merupakan framework JavaScript yang dikembangkan oleh Google yang memungkinkan kita untuk membuat aplikasi web dengan arsitektur Model-View-Controller (MVC). Angular menyediakan banyak fitur yang memudahkan kita dalam membuat aplikasi web, seperti dependency injection, routing, dan lainnya.

Berikut adalah tahapan-tahapan umum dalam membuat aplikasi web dengan JavaScript dan framework seperti React atau Angular:

  1. Install Node.js Node.js merupakan platform yang memungkinkan kita untuk menjalankan JavaScript di luar browser. Node.js diperlukan untuk menjalankan framework seperti React dan Angular. Kita bisa mendownload Node.js dari situs resmi (https://nodejs.org/) dan mengikuti instruksi untuk menginstallnya.

npm install -g react

Buat proyek baru Setelah framework terinstall, kita bisa membuat proyek baru dengan menggunakan perintah create-react-app atau ng new sesuai dengan framework yang digunakan. Contoh:

 create-react-app my-app
  1. Install framework Setelah Node.js terinstall, selanjutnya kita bisa menginstall framework seperti React atau Angular. Kita bisa menggunakan perintah npm install -g <nama_framework> di command line untuk menginstall framework tersebut. Contoh:

$ npm install -g @angular/cli

Buat proyek baru Setelah framework terinstall, kita bisa membuat proyek baru dengan menggunakan perintah create-react-app atau ng new sesuai dengan framework yang digunakan. Contoh:

 ng new my-app

Mulai menulis kode Setelah proyek dibuat, kita bisa mulai menulis kode untuk membuat aplikasi web. Kita bisa mengikuti dokumentasi dari framework yang digunakan untuk mempelajari cara menggunakannya.

Itulah tahapan-tahapan umum dalam membuat aplikasi web dengan JavaScript dan framework seperti React atau Angular. Selain itu, ada beberapa hal lain yang perlu diperhatikan dalam membuat aplikasi web, di antaranya adalah:

  • Menggunakan responsive design agar aplikasi dapat dibuka di berbagai ukuran layar

  • Memperhatikan keamanan aplikasi, terutama dalam menangani data yang dikirimkan ke server

  • Mengoptimalkan performa aplikasi dengan cara mengompres file atau menggunakan cache

  • Melakukan testing untuk memastikan aplikasi bekerja dengan baik di berbagai kondisi

Last updated

Was this helpful?